  • In todays lesson we break down the epic #VanHalen tune Somebody Get Me A Doctor! So many killer techniques are in this one that it is totally worth learning from beginning to end. The song itself is fairly easy to play that I think pretty much anyone can do it with a little practice. The guitar solo on the other hand is a tricky beast. It's on of my all time favorite Eddie solos so I do my best to break it down as close as I can to the original. Of course I'm no Eddie so cut me a little slack haha! I think we nailed the tone pretty good though! Have fun with this one!

    Damn killer tone Brett! What’s the signal chain here your tone is SPOT ON man!!

    • @BrettPapa
      @BrettPapa  2 года назад +1

      Thanks! 74 JMP 50 watt Marshall, Boss 7 band EQ, Rockett Jeff Pedal (archer version), into a UA OX with a 412 cab sim. Touch of EQ in post and then also added reverb and a tape delay in post.
